Output 4e42ec6463c5a7e0d539ba50af9a9d3f764799c6bb320c62913daa492a4c4698:89

value
9095153
script pubkey
OP_0 OP_PUSHBYTES_20 bc4ed6cab7ba8c7b043d7715a4a269f9d64f2c7a
address
bc1qh38ddj4hh2x8kppawu26fgnfl8ty7tr6ea995u
transaction
4e42ec6463c5a7e0d539ba50af9a9d3f764799c6bb320c62913daa492a4c4698
spent
true